"Terra Fragile" - Carla Viparelli at Galleria Port'Alba

Galleria Port'Alba in Naples hosts Terra Fragile, a solo exhibition by Carla Viparelli curated by Federica Di Lorenzo. The show investigates the relationship between people and landscape through reclaimed materials, layers and traces that act as a language of memory.

Why visit: the works convert the exhibition spaces into a contemplative workshop on beauty and environmental responsibility. The route encourages slow viewing: wooden surfaces, marks and fragments become active elements in the visual narrative, prompting aesthetic and ethical reflection.

Works on display: triptychs and panels that evoke sacred, philosophical and natural references; the artist frequently uses reclaimed wood and mixed materials, incorporating the support into the pictorial dialogue.
